عملگرهای حسابی
عملگرهای حسابی در برنامهنویسی
عملگرهای حسابی از پایهایترین مفاهیم در تمام زبانهای برنامهنویسی هستند که برای انجام محاسبات ریاضی استفاده میشوند. این عملگرها امکان انجام عملیاتهایی مانند جمع، تفریق، ضرب و تقسیم را فراهم میکنند.
نکته کلیدی: درک صحیح عملگرهای حسابی برای حل مسائل محاسباتی و الگوریتمهای عددی ضروری است.
انواع عملگرهای حسابی
عملگر | نماد | مثال | نتیجه |
---|---|---|---|
جمع | + | 5 + 3 | 8 |
تفریق | - | 10 - 4 | 6 |
ضرب | * | 7 * 2 | 14 |
تقسیم | / | 20 / 5 | 4 |
باقیمانده تقسیم | % | 17 % 3 | 2 |
اولویت عملگرها
عملگرهای حسابی بر اساس قوانین ریاضی از اولویت خاصی پیروی میکنند:
- پرانتزها (همیشه بالاترین اولویت را دارند)
- ضرب و تقسیم و باقیمانده (اولویت یکسان)
- جمع و تفریق (اولویت یکسان)
برای مثال در عبارت 5 + 3 * 2 ابتدا ضرب انجام میشود و سپس جمع، اما با استفاده از پرانتز میتوان این ترتیب را تغییر داد: (5 + 3) * 2
عملگرهای ترکیبی
در بسیاری از زبانهای برنامهنویسی، عملگرهای ترکیبی برای کوتاهنویسی وجود دارند:
- += (جمع و انتساب)
- -= (تفریق و انتساب)
- *= (ضرب و انتساب)
- /= (تقسیم و انتساب)
برای مثال x += 5 معادل است با x = x + 5
برای یادگیری عمیقتر درباره عملگرها در پایتون، میتوانید اینجا را بررسی کنید. این منبع جامع تمام جنبههای عملگرها را با مثالهای عملی توضیح داده است.
عملگرهای حسابی پایهایترین ابزار برای هر برنامهنویس هستند. تسلط بر آنها نهتنها برای حل مسائل ساده، بلکه برای پیادهسازی الگوریتمهای پیچیده نیز ضروری است. با تمرین مداوم میتوانید به مهارت بالایی در استفاده از این عملگرها دست یابید.